Why we recommend this

Tosamaidan introduces expedition logistics with a lower-risk progression curve, making it the safer first expedition for most trekkers. Shatul Pass demands a significantly steeper physical toll.

  • Safer, more predictable progression path
  • Significantly lower altitude burden and hypoxia risk
  • Gradual ascent curve distributed over more days
  • Optimal benchmark for first-time or transitioning aspirants

Alternative Pick

Shatul Pass

Choose instead if...

  • Maximum high-altitude exposure is your absolute priority
  • You have proven, recent acclimatization confidence above 15,000ft
  • You already have strong technical or multi-day expedition experience

Shatul Pass ยท Hardest Day

Cross Shatul Pass

Why Trekkers Struggle

Most trekkers fail on Shatul Pass because the route compresses a massive amount of altitude gain into a short window. Even fit climbers often begin experiencing acute hypoxia symptoms before their bodies can properly adapt.

Best Suited For

Aspirants with a proven track record on fast-ascent, high-altitude profiles.

What Makes It Difficult

  • Aggressive Altitude Profile

Tosamaidan ยท Hardest Day

Visit Greater Lakes & Return

Why Trekkers Struggle

Most trekkers fail on Tosamaidan because the sheer physical volume outpaces their aerobic endurance. Long, punishing days on the trail steadily erode their overnight recovery capacity.

Best Suited For

Endurance athletes accustomed to back-to-back 10+ hour days on the trail.

What Makes It Difficult

  • Sustained Movement Load

Gear Rental

Tosamaidan Trek has gear rental available (Must be arranged in Srinagar prior to departure.) โ€” useful if you're not travelling with full kit. Shatul Pass Trek has no rental option at base; bring all equipment from a city like Rishikesh or Manali.

Better for: Tosamaidan
